Second Onshore Security Co-ordination Committee Meeting Held In Bhubaneswar

Bhubaneswar: The second Onshore Security Co-ordination Committee Meeting with oil marketing companies was held at Police Bhawan in Bhubaneswar under the chairmanship of police DG, B.K Sharma.

In his speech, Sharma assured all kinds of co-operation and support to the oil companies as and when necessary.

“Oil Companies are the backbone of the country’s economy. So the security and safety of these companies which are operating in the state is the priority of Odisha Police. The State level security co-ordination committee meeting should be organised at regular intervals to sort out issues relating to their day to day functioning,” said Sharma.

Sharma also suggested the formation of District Level Security Co-ordination Committees under concerned SPs for sorting out local problems and issues. He advised the oil marketing companies to maintain good rapport with the staff of local police stations so that minor issues can be sorted out at the police station level. The relationship between Police and oil company operators should be at the grass-root level.

Sharma also suggested involving officers from Odisha Fire Service in co-ordination meetings in future because fire safety measures are equally important for the smooth functioning of oil companies.
